Summary
This study tested whether stem cells from donated bone marrow could safely heal rectovaginal fistulas in women with Crohn's disease. These fistulas are abnormal connections between the rectum and vagina that cause pain, infections, and poor quality of life. The trial planned to enroll 20 women but was terminated early, so we don't have clear results on whether the treatment works.

- Active substance
- allogeneic bone marrow derived mesenchymal stem cells
- What this could lead to
- If successful, this approach could offer a new way to heal rectovaginal fistulas in Crohn's disease, potentially reducing pain and improving quality of life.
- What could go wrong
- This was a very early (Phase 1/2) trial with only 20 participants, and it was terminated early, so we have limited data on safety and effectiveness. Stem cell treatments also carry risks like infection or immune reactions.
